本書為21世紀高等學校規劃教材。
本書是按照高等本科院校的培養目標和基本要求,結合作者多年的教學經驗,為實施教學改革而編寫的一部教材。全書共16章,重點內容包括Java網絡程序設計基礎、Internet尋址、URL通信、套接字、數據報套接字、多線程、非阻塞Socket通信、對象序列化、套接字安全、遠程方法調用、代理服務器、HTTP斷點續傳下載、電子郵件的發送和接收、FIT服務器、web服務器、JSP和Servlet技術等。本書語言通俗易懂,內容豐富翔實,有配套的多媒體教學課件,便于課堂教學和實驗教學的開展。
本書可作為高等本科院校Java網絡程序設計課程的教材,也可作為高職高專相關課程的教材,還可供軟件開發和電信工程技術人員學習參考。
第1章 Java網絡程序設計基礎
1.1 Java語言
1.2 網絡基礎知識
1.3 網絡程序設計基礎
本章小結
習題
第2章 Internet尋址
2.1 創建InetAddress對象
2.2 根據域名查找IP地址
2.3 根據IP地址查找主機名
2.4 Inet4Address類和Inet6Address類
本章小結
習題
第3章 URL通信
前言
第1章 Java網絡程序設計基礎
1.1 Java語言
1.2 網絡基礎知識
1.3 網絡程序設計基礎
本章小結
習題
第2章 Internet尋址
2.1 創建InetAddress對象
2.2 根據域名查找IP地址
2.3 根據IP地址查找主機名
2.4 Inet4Address類和Inet6Address類
本章小結
習題
第3章 URL通信
3.1 統一資源定位器(URL)
3.2 URL類
3.3 URL類的應用
3.4 URLConnection類
3.5 URLConnection類的應用
本章小結
習題
第4章 套接字
4.1 客戶端套接字(Socket)
4.2 服務器套接字(ServerSocket)
4.3 利用Socket進行Java網絡編程
4.4 Socket編程示例
本章小結
習題
第5章 數據報套接字
5.1 數據報套接字概述
……
第6章 多線程
第7章 非阻塞Socket通信
第8章 對象序列化
第9章 套接字安全
第10章 遠程方法調用
第11章 代理服務器
第12章 HTTP斷點續傳下載
第13章 電子郵件的發送和接收
第14章 FTP服務器
第15章 Web服務器
第16章 JSP和Servlet技術
參考文獻
前言
第1章 Java網絡程序設計基礎
1.1 Java語言
1.2 網絡基礎知識
1.3 網絡程序設計基礎
本章小結
習題
第2章 Internet尋址
2.1 創建InetAddress對象
2.2 根據域名查找IP地址
2.3 根據IP地址查找主機名
2.4 Inet4Address類和Inet6Address類
本章小結
習題
第3章 URL通信
前言
第1章 Java網絡程序設計基礎
1.1 Java語言
1.2 網絡基礎知識
1.3 網絡程序設計基礎
本章小結
習題
第2章 Internet尋址
2.1 創建InetAddress對象
2.2 根據域名查找IP地址
2.3 根據IP地址查找主機名
2.4 Inet4Address類和Inet6Address類
本章小結
習題
第3章 URL通信
3.1 統一資源定位器(URL)
3.2 URL類
3.3 URL類的應用
3.4 URLConnection類
3.5 URLConnection類的應用
本章小結
習題
第4章 套接字
4.1 客戶端套接字(Socket)
4.2 服務器套接字(ServerSocket)
4.3 利用Socket進行Java網絡編程
4.4 Socket編程示例
本章小結
習題
第5章 數據報套接字
5.1 數據報套接字概述
……
第6章 多線程
第7章 非阻塞Socket通信
第8章 對象序列化
第9章 套接字安全
第10章 遠程方法調用
第11章 代理服務器
第12章 HTTP斷點續傳下載
第13章 電子郵件的發送和接收
第14章 FTP服務器
第15章 Web服務器
第16章 JSP和Servlet技術
參考文獻